An expressive writing project for cancer survivors and caregivers that can be implemented anywhere in the recovery process.
From the moment of diagnosis, survivors and caregivers have an ocean to navigate! It's a sea of terms, procedures and countless demands. In search of wellness in the body, there is little time for recovery of the mind and spirit.
Expressive writing or "journal" writing is a powerful tool for healing the psyche. Using facilitated and/or structured writing exercises, thoughts and feelings are explored in order to sort, identify, and attempt to process the changes in their life.
Expressive writing as a tool, is an easily included but underutilized part of an integrated treatment approach.This project will partner with local San Francisco Bay Area treatment facilities, to build an expressive writing program. The project will provide opportunities for cancer survivors and caregivers to utilize a variety of journaling techniques that are appropriate in infusion and waiting rooms, as well as enhanced opportunities in facilitated writing groups. Writing opportunities will guide participants through exploration of thoughts and feelings, encourage self care, and provide coping strategies throughout all phases of recovery.
The book, Write Through It, will chronicle the development of this expressive writing program. It will allow readers to replicate a similar program from-- waiting rooms to infusion rooms, individually and in groups, using the participants' original works.
Write Through It, as an ebook, will be offered to any cancer program or clinic, free of charge. Participants, donors or any interested party may contact the campaign for inclusion into the distribution data base.
